Junior Physiotherapist Salary After Tax in Blackburn 2025-26
Typical salary: £29,970 · Range: £28,000–£36,000 · England
Junior Physiotherapist in Blackburn — salary overview
Newly qualified physiotherapists start at NHS Band 5 (£29,970–£36,483). Private clinic roles start at a similar level. Rotational Band 5 posts are the typical entry point after graduation.
Junior Physiotherapist salary tax breakdown in Blackburn
| Item | Annual | Monthly | Weekly |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ross salary | £29,970 | £2,498 | £576 |
| Personal Allowance (tax-free) | £12,570 | £1,048 | £242 |
| Income Tax | -£3,480 | -£290 | -£67 |
| National Insurance | -£1,392 | -£116 | -£27 |
| Net take-home | £25,098 | £2,092 | £483 |
Junior Physiotherapist take-home pay in Blackburn 2025-26
A Junior Physiotherapist in Blackburn on the typical salary of £29,970 takes home £25,098 per year after Income Tax and National Insurance. That works out as £2,092 per month and £483 per week.

Out of £29,970, you pay £3,480 in Income Tax and £1,392 in National Insurance. Your effective tax rate is 16.26%.
